What Is the Average Cost Per Square Foot to Build in Houston?

Many homeowners want a price-per-square-foot number because it feels like an easy way to compare projects.

The challenge is that price per square foot can be misleading.

A 4,000-square-foot home with builder-grade finishes is vastly different from a 4,000-square-foot luxury home in Memorial or River Oaks featuring custom cabinetry, premium appliances, extensive millwork, and architectural details.

That's why we encourage homeowners to focus less on price per square foot and more on overall project goals, design priorities, and investment expectations.

Can You Build a Luxury Home and Still Stay on Budget?

Absolutely.

One of the biggest misconceptions in custom building is that you either get everything you want or you don't.

In reality, great design is often about thoughtful prioritization.

Many of our clients choose to invest heavily in spaces they use every day while simplifying selections in areas that are less important to them.

For example:

You might choose:

  • Custom cabinetry in the kitchen

  • Professional-grade appliances

  • Luxury countertops

while selecting:

  • Simpler secondary bathroom finishes

  • More modest guest room upgrades

  • Standard flooring in certain spaces

This allows homeowners to create an incredible home while staying closer to their investment goals.

Building a custom home is often a game of give and take—not sacrifice.

How Long Does It Take to Build a Custom Home in Houston?

Most luxury custom homes in Houston take approximately 10 months to over a year depending on:

  • Design complexity

  • Permitting

  • HOA approvals

  • Weather

  • Material lead times

  • Selections

  • Homeowner changes

  • Inspections

Construction is a process, not an event.

The best projects happen when homeowners trust the builder they hired, communicate openly, and understand that quality work takes time.

What adds the most cost to a custom home?

Some of the biggest cost drivers include:

  • Kitchens

  • Primary bathrooms

  • Custom cabinetry

  • Structural complexity

  • Windows and doors

  • Pools

  • Outdoor living spaces

  • Luxury appliances

  • Specialty finishes
